第一個網頁
Emment插件: 自動生成HTML代碼片段
註釋
註釋爲代碼的閱讀者提供幫助,註釋不參與運行
在HTML中,註釋使用如下格式書寫:
<!-- 註釋 -->
元素
其它叫法:標籤、標記
<a href="https://www.baidu.com" title="百度">百度</a>
整體:element(元素)
元素 = 起始標記(begin tag) + 結束標記 (end tag) + 元素內容 + 元素屬性
屬性 = 屬性名 + 屬性值
屬性的分類:
- 局部屬性:某些元素特有的屬性
- 全局屬性:所有元素通用
<meta charset="UTF-8">
有些元素沒有結束標記,這樣的元素叫做:空元素
空元素的兩種寫法:
-
<meta charset="UTF-8">
-
<meta charset="UTF-8" />
這是以前的寫法,現在不需要在後面加 / 了
元素的嵌套
<div>
<p>
</div>
</p>
元素不能如上相互嵌套
標準的文檔結構
<!DOCTYPE html>
文檔聲明,告訴瀏覽器,當前文檔使用的HTML標準是HTML5。
不寫文檔聲明,將導致瀏覽器進入怪異渲染模式。
<html lang="en">
</html>
根元素,一個頁面最多隻能一個,並且該元素是所有其他元素的父元素或者祖先元素。
HTML5版本中沒有強制要求書寫該元素
lang屬性:language,全局屬性,表示該元素內部使用是文字是使用哪一種自然語言書寫而成的。
lang=“en” :表示英文
lang=“cmn-hans” : 表示中國大陸官方-簡體漢語 ,以前使用的是lang=“zh-CN”
<head>
</head>
文檔頭、文檔頭內部的內容,不會顯示到頁面上。
<meta>
文檔的元數據:附加信息
charset: 指定網頁內容編碼
計算機中,低壓電(0~2 V) 0,高壓電:(2~5 V)1,
計算機中,只能存儲數字01
文字和數字進行對應:
比如a - 97, A - 64
UTF-8 是Unicode編碼的一個版本
<meta name="viewport" content="width=device-width, initial-scale=1.0">
適配手機端
<meta http-equiv="X-UA-Compatible" content="ie=edge">
告訴IE瀏覽器使用的內核是edge
<title>Document</title>
網頁標題
<body>
</body>
文檔體,頁面上所有要參與顯示的元素,都應該放置到文檔體中。